accept
简单释义:
v. 承认;接纳;同意;认可
网络 接受;接收;承兑
变形:
第三人称单数:accepts 现在分词:accepting 过去式:accepted
完整释义:
v.
1.受,接受,收(礼等),领(情等)
2.承受;接受
3.同意,承认;信(教等),容纳;理解
4.答应;同意;承认
5.承担(职位等),答应,应(聘等),顺应(形势)
6.容忍;忍受
7.信,相信;皈依
8.适应
9.领略;理解
10.【商业】承兑,认付(汇票等)
